Based on these comments from the original PR, had a go at keeping the webSourceAdapter but having it use a client interface, which each adapter that extends WSA must provide an implementation for.
Still needs a bit of work to get all the WebSourceAdapters methods using methods from the new interface (I only implemented getSync so far)
My thoughts:
"Things for discussion here... namely these shouldn't all be relying on GokbClient and I think there's still need for a webSourceAdapter... We can potentially handle this with an "AdapterClient" interface or otherwise and then have the websource adapter code utilise one of those.... Alternatively if we're going separate per adapter (which might be the right model... I haven't thought about this totally yet) then my gut instinct says that we need to set up dummy clients for the other adapters, they can just throw "Is not implemented" for now though since those adapters aren't used...."
